    Hi Ferp,
    Do you have an idea why a successfully recorded WLS session fails when executed from a command line ?It should not fail. Each and every successfully (activation has been done without reporting an error/conflict) recorded session will execute on other servers successfully until a unique name constraint gets violated.
    In your case this violation has happened. Your script is trying to create a distributed destination "MyDistributedQueue1" under module "MyJMSSystemModule", targetted to JMS Server "wlsbJMSServer_auto_2" but a Distributed Queue with same JNDI name already exists there.

    So it seems like I have to use RCU for create table but there is no version for sun solaris.
    Please kindly help how to solve this issue. I use Sun Solaris 64bit

    RCU is available for Windows & linux platforms only but it can be used to create schema's on remote databases as well. So in case your DB is on non Linux/Windows platform, then run RCU from any machine with Linux/Windows plaform and create schema's on remote database.

    Here is few lines from Oracle API java doc
    http://docs.oracle.com/cd/E13171_01/alsb/docs26/javadoc/com/bea/wli/sb/management/importexport/ALSBImportOperation.Operation.html
    public static final ALSBImportOperation.Operation Delete
    Indicates that the resource is deleted in the importing domain. This is the default operation when the project is exported in its entirety and the resource exists in the target domain but not in the jar file
    public static final ALSBImportOperation.Operation Skip
    Indicates that the resource is skipped meaning the resource is not touched in the importing domain. This is the default operation if the jar file was exported at the resource level, and a resource that exists in the target domain, does not exist in the jar file.

              "Wenjin Zhang" <[email protected]> wrote:
              >
              >In Weblogic, if your files are archived in a WAR, you cannot get an entry
              >as individual
              >file since it is only bytes in a large archive file. So getRealPath will
              >give
              >you null result. If you only want the path, try to use other getXXXPath,
              >getURL,
              >or getURI method. If you want to read the content, use getResource.
